Some days I find that my camera helps me be intentional in finding everyday treasure. Our minds create memories not with a single snapshot, but rather it stitches all the small details of a moment together into a feeling.

Instead of taking just one photo, I look for all the nuances that tug at my heartstrings. It’s the same scene; but by zooming in and out, changing my angle, capturing both tiny parts and the space as a larger whole, I’m better able to record and remember the beauty of our everyday details.
